One drawback of an RV is the fact that floor space is limited, making the entire living area small. This means that sleeping space is generally not plentiful, limiting the number of people who can camp with you. The easiest way to deal with this limitation is to buy an RV with bunk beds.

Bunk bed floorplans have become very popular, enabling families to travel more comfortably without having to transform a couch or dining table into and out of a bed every day.

Today we’re looking at RVs that have floor plans that increase sleeping areas with the use of bunk beds. So, whether you prefer a diesel pusher, a Class C motorhome, a 5th wheel, or a travel trailer, there’s an RV with bunk beds (often called a “bunkhouse RV”) out there for you.

Newmar Canyon Star 3929

The 2022 Newmar Canyon Star

For 2020 and 2021, the Canyon Star was offered with either a gas engine or what’s called a “FRED” engine. “FRED” stands for FRont End Diesel.

As it turns out, the FRED engine was so popular that the Canyon Star is now offered only with the FRED engine.

More to the point of this post, the Newmar Canyon Star 3929 floor plan offers twin-sized bunk beds in the rear.

There’s a door between the master bedroom suite and the bunkhouse, giving parents and kids their own separate spaces. But there’s more!

Not only are the sleeping spaces separate, but the bunkhouse has its own storage areas as well as a half bath.

So, with the Newmar Canyon Star 3929, the parents have their own area with sleeping space (with a king-sized bed), storage, and a full bathroom, and the kids have their own area with two twin-sized bunk beds (30″ x 76″), a half bath, and plenty of separate storage.

The Canyon Star is 39.11 feet long and has a Cummins 6.7L I6 Turbo Diesel and is built on the Freightliner MC FRED.

Its GVWR (Gross Vehicle Weight Rating) is 30,000 pounds and it has a towing capacity of 6,000 pounds. (Have a look at our post entitled “What Is Dry Weight on a Camper?” for more information about weight ratings.)

The Canyon Star 3929 can sleep up to 7 people.

Holding tank capacities are as follows:

  • Fuel: 80 gallons
  • Fresh water: 75 gallons
  • Grey water: 60 gallons
  • Black water: 92 gallons

Typical of Newmar RVs, the Canyon Star is a luxury motorhome with a price tag to match at around $265,875.

Coachmen Mirada 35ES

The Coachmen Mirada 35ES

A more affordable Class A motorhome with bunk beds is the Coachmen Mirada 35ES.

In addition to the bunk beds (which can also be transformed into an office or wardrobe), this motorhome has a 47″ x 81″ drop-down overhead bunk in the front. A sofa bed and dinette can also be turned into additional sleeping spaces, and the master bedroom in the rear of the rig offers a king-sized bed.

There’s a full bath in the rear and a mid-coach half bath, offering plenty of bathroom accommodations for large families.

The Coachmen Mirada 35ES is 36’10” long and has a GVWR of 20,000 pounds.

Holding tank capacities are as follows:

  • Fuel: 80 gallons
  • Fresh water: 70 gallons
  • Grey water: 90 gallons
  • Black water: 90 gallons

You’ll find the 2022 Mirada for sale at a price of around $189,829.

Class C RVs With Bunk Beds

Next, we’ll introduce a couple of Class C RVs with bunk beds.

You’ll notice that we’re skipping right over the Class B category of RVs. That’s because while Class Bs may offer one set of twin beds, you’ll rarely if ever find a Class B with bunk beds unless the rig is a custom-made van build.

You may certainly find a Class B RV with a pop-top that offers additional sleeping quarters above the roof level (like the Winnebago EKKO Pop Top), but those aren’t bunk beds and thus aren’t the topic of today’s post.

2023 Entegra Odyssey 31F

The 2023 Entegra Odyssey 31F is a Class C RV with bunk beds

The 2023 Entegra Odyssey 31F (Photo credit: Entegra Coach)

The Entegra Odyssey 31F is a Class C RV with bunk beds that’s capable of sleeping a whopping 10 people.

The rig is 32’6″ long and is built on the new Ford E-450 chassis with V8 engine. It has a GVWR of 14,500 pounds.

Sleeping quarters are so expandable due to a combination of cab-over bunk (with a skylight with push-button power shade!), a transformable dinette and jackknife sofa, a rear queen-sized bed… PLUS bunk beds (28″ x 72″).

While the dinette and jackknife sofas do add sleeping space to this Class C RV, we’d note that while the rig may technically sleep 10, this includes these two beds sleeping two people each. These spaces would probably not be comfortable for two, other than perhaps small, lightweight children.

Still, the Entegra Odyssey 31F is capable of carrying and sleeping a large family. It’s well laid out with adequate storage. We’ll note, however, that with only one bathroom, the rig at full sleeping capacity could be a tad overwhelming (plan to stay at campgrounds with good shower facilities, LOL!).

Holding tank capacities:

  • Fuel: 55 gallons
  • Fresh water: 47 gallons
  • Grey water: 41 gallons
  • Black water: 31 gallons

2022 Jayco Redhawk 31F

The 2022 Jayco Redhawk 31F

The 2022 Jayco Redhawk 31F (Photo credit: Jayco)

With a layout very similar to that of the Entegra Odyssey 31F (not surprising, since Jayco is Entegra’s parent company!), the 2022 Jayco Redhawk 31F is noted to sleep up to 7 people.

Sleeping spaces include a cab-over bunk, sofa, dinette, queen bed in the rear, and a set of bunk beds.

As with the Entegra, there’s a single bathroom which makes sense in a rig this size, but may be a hindrance for a larger family.

The Redhawk is 32’6″ long and has a GVWR of 14,500 pounds, identical to the Entegra.

Holding tank capacities are also the same at:

  • Fuel: 55 gallons
  • Fresh water: 47 gallons
  • Grey water: 41 gallons
  • Black water: 31 gallons

2023 Newmar Super Star 3729

The 2023 Newmar Super Star 3729

The 2023 Newmar Super Star 3729 (Photo credit: Newmar Corp.)

This one is technically a “Super C” RV, but we want to add Newmar’s Super Star 3729 to our list of Class C RVs with bunk beds because we’re so familiar with Newmar’s quality… and we’ve personally toured a Newmar Super C.

The Super Star 3729 is 37’11” long and is built on a Freightliner M2 106 chassis with a 360-horsepower Cummins diesel engine.

The 3729 is a new floor plan for 2023. It’s a bunk model with three slideouts. The bunkhouse has pocket doors to close it off from the front and back.

The RV also has a retracting queen bed (to give more floorspace when not in use to sleep in) in the rear master bedroom, a convertible dinette, and a 74″ sofa.

Holding tank capacities on the Super Star 3729 are:

  • Fuel: 100 gallons
  • Fresh water: 150 gallons
  • Gray water: 60 gallons
  • Black water: 40 gallons

Newmar motorhomes have a reputation for quality and luxurious appointments throughout their RVs. Luxury comes at a cost, though. The starting price of Newmar’s Super Star lineup? $474,353

5th Wheels With Bunk Beds

For those of you who tow your RV, there are many options of rigs with bunk beds. In fact, 5th wheels and travel trailers are quite popular with RVers who travel with larger families.

Let’s take a look at a couple of 5th wheels with bunk houses.

Keystone Montana High Country 335BH

The Keystone Montana High Country 335BH

The Keystone Montana High Country 335BH (Photo credit: Keystone RV)

The Montana High Country 335BH is a 5th wheel RV with an awesome bunkhouse. The rig itself is 36’8″  long and has a GVWR of 16,000 pounds.

It sleeps 8 people total, and is quite impressively appointed.

There are two bunks in a slide-out in the rear and a loft bunk above the rear bathroom with space for three additional people to sleep. So, this rig has a bunkhouse with sleeping space for FIVE.

The space also includes two entrances, a half-bath, and a wardrobe. The rear of this 5th wheel, then, is dedicated to the kids (or guests).

In the front of the 5th wheel, there’s a sizeable master bedroom with a king-sized standard (or optional queen-sized) bed and a full bath.

Holding tank capacities in the Keystone Montana are:

  • Fresh water: 66 gallons
  • Gray water: 88 gallons
  • Black water: 88 gallons

You’ll pay around $94,000 for this model of the Keystone Montana and you can learn more about it here.

Keystone has also introduced a new floorplan (the 351BH) with a bunkhouse that has two stacked queen-sized bunk beds. This model is about 39′ long, also sleeps 8, and has a starting MSRP of $99,699.

Forest River Arctic Wolf 287BH

The Forest River Arctic Wolf 287BH

The Forest River Arctic Wolf 287BH (Photo credit: Forest River RV)

The Arctic Wolf 287BH is Forest River’s most popular multi-person sleeper.

The bunkhouse of this 5th wheel has double bunks that are oversized at 54″W x 74″L. They can accommodate children, teens, or adults, making this 5th wheel a great way to travel with family or friends.

The bunkhouse also has plenty of storage both under the beds and in the wardrobe.

Many parts of this popular 5th wheel are oversized including the u-shaped dinette and the slide rooms which are 6’4″ tall.  There’s also a queen-sized bed (60″ x 80″).

The 287BH is 35’2″ long and has a GVWR of 11,525 pounds.

Holding tank capacities are as follows:

  • Fresh water: 49 gallons
  • Gray water: 70 gallons
  • Black water: 35 gallons

Travel Trailers With Bunk Beds

And finally, let’s take a look at a couple of examples of travel trailers with bunk beds for travelers requiring lots of sleeping space.

Coachmen Freedom Express Select 31SE

The Coachmen Freedom Express Select 31SE

The Coachmen Freedom Express Select 31SE (Photo credit: Coachmen RV)

Several of the Coachmen travel trailers have bunkhouses but this one is among the most popular thanks to its rear bedroom with four bunks.

The bunks on the street side of the rig are in a slide-out, offering additional space when the slides are out. There’s another set of bunks on the curb side (and under it lies the area that holds the outdoor kitchen).

There’s a queen-sized bed in the master bedroom with wardrobes on either side. The wardrobes have storage cabinets above, for plenty of storage space.

The U-shaped dinette converts to an additional 88″ bed.

The only potential drawback to this bunkhouse travel trailer is the limitation of a single bathroom. It’s pretty spacious, though, and has two entrances. There’s also access to hot and cold water outside the rig as well as an outdoor shower.

The 31SE is 37’6″ long with a GVWR of 9,500 pounds.

Holding tank capacities are:

  • Fresh water: 49 gallons
  • Gray water: 33 gallons
  • Black water: 33 gallons

The Coachmen Freedom Express Select 31SE has a factory list price of $61,104.

Crossroads Sunset Trail SS331BH

The Crossroads Sunset Trail SS331BH

The Crossroads Sunset Trail SS331BH (Photo credit: Crossroads RV)

This 37′ 6″ bunkhouse travel trailer has a different setup in that it has a large bunk on the passenger’s side (over the entertainment center of one bedroom).  Across the hall, the jackknife sofa flips up into another bunk in the rear slide-out.

There’s a half bath in this area as well, and a separate exit.

In addition to the jackknife sofa, there’s a tri-fold sofa for two as well as an extra large dinette booth that converts to a sleeping area.

And finally, the master bedroom and full bathroom (with a glass-enclosed shower and a skylight) span the width of the travel trailer. Here you’ll find a king-sized bed with wardrobes and overhead storage cabinets on either side.

This unit even has a fireplace.

Tank capacities are:

  • Fresh water: 45 gallons
  • Gray water: 60 gallons
  • Black water: 60 gallons

The Crossroads Sunset Trail SS331BH travel trailer starts at around $53,000.
